Spa
There is some advanced engineering on this SPA. when we first had it we could move it in and out of the garage easily. Then on one occasion when I tried to push it out it wouldn't move. My mate came over and I asked him what he had been mucking about with., if you look at the picture no. 3 you will see two levers on the diff. he had been playing with the one on the left which had been stuck and he managed to free it up. It turned out that when you engaged this lever it would lock the diff, therefor if you were going up a steep gradient and you missed a gear the SPA would not roll back and you could engage first gear and go on your way.`The other good thing about the SPA is that it has an impulse magneto On swing the starting handle you get a click bang so no broken wrist.I have a great video of us playing with the SPA towing a Skip lorry. John.
